What Is Asset-Based Lending? A Clear Guide for Beginners
Is an ABL Loan Right for Your Business? Asset-based lending, or ABL, is a financing option that lets businesses secure loans using their business assets, like accounts receivables, inventory, and equipment, as collateral. Understanding an Invoice Factor Company
What is a Factor in Business Financing? Invoice factoring, or invoice factor, is a financial strategy where businesses sell their unpaid invoices to a factoring company for immediate cash.
